> Direct buffer churn in NonBlockedDecompressor

> Input buffers for NonBlockedDecompressor (and NonBlockedCompressor) are grown 
> one chunk at a time as the class receives successive setInput calls. When 
> decompressing a 64MB block using a 4KB chunk size, this leads to thousands of 
> allocations and deallocations totaling GBs of memory. This can be avoided by 
> doubling the buffer each time rather than adding on a minimal amount of new 
> space.
> In a practical scenario I ran into, the time taken to read a 140MB Parquet 
> file was reduced from 35s to <2s.
